Vocabulary Learning

🕒 The 'Finished' Action

Look at how the story tells us things that are already over. We use a special form of the word to show the action is done.

The Pattern: Word + -ed = Happened in the past.

Examples from the text:

  • Play \rightarrow Played
  • Help \rightarrow Helped
  • Check \rightarrow Checked
  • Shout \rightarrow Shouted
  • Arrest \rightarrow Arrested

Quick Note: Some words are rebels and don't follow this rule (like win \rightarrow won or put \rightarrow put), but for most A2 words, just add -ed to talk about yesterday!

Vocabulary Learning

streak (n.)
A period of time when things continue to happen in the same way
Example:The team has a winning streak of five games.
crowded (adj.)
A place with too many people
Example:The bus is very crowded this morning.
argument (n.)
A disagreement where people speak angrily
Example:My brother and I had an argument about the TV.
arrested (v.)
When the police take someone to the police station
Example:The police arrested the man for stealing.
